I am renovating an old cottage attached to my house. I am going to supply water by tapping off the existing supplies (no problem) but I am a complete plumbing novice and don't know what to use to continue the supply around the renovation.
Should I use PB, PEX or copper? I need to go around corners and through / between joists, etc.
 
Definately not lead.

Its up to you whether you use copper or plastic.

Some installers swear by each, others have no preference.

Plastic has the flexibility advantage of fitting it through awkward areas.
